Tiny Core Extensions > Extension requests

Anydesk

<< < (7/16) > >>

Rabie:
Hi Rich,


--- Quote ---Is the  gtkglext.tcz  you created still installed?

--- End quote ---
No no, i uninstalled the gtkglext.tcz i created before


--- Quote ---Does the  gtkglext.tcz  you created have the libraries in  /usr/local/lib/?
--- End quote ---
yes they were in /usr/local/lib, but i double checked that the extension is uninstalled.
and just copied the pre-compiled binaries like that.

--- Code: ---sudo cp -a /opt/libgtkg/usr/lib/x86_64-linux-gnu/libg* /usr/lib/
--- End code ---


--- Quote ---So you changed libraries and the version of Anydesk at the same time? You should not more than one thing at
a time when trying to diagnose a problem.

--- End quote ---

no i didn't do it at the same time, i copied the new binary and tried it with the same version and got the same error and then i tried the other version of anydesk


--- Quote ---I see the  double free  error did not occur this time. Was that because you used a different version of Anydesk?
--- End quote ---
no this comes when i start anydesk as root, what i shouldn't do!



here exactly what i did:


--- Code: ---tc@box:/opt$ sudo find / -name "libgdkglext-x11*"
/opt/libgtkg/usr/lib/x86_64-linux-gnu/libgdkglext-x11-1.0.so.0.0.0    #there is just the new libs in the system
/opt/libgtkg/usr/lib/x86_64-linux-gnu/libgdkglext-x11-1.0.so.0
tc@box:/opt$
tc@box:/opt$
tc@box:/opt$
tc@box:/opt$
tc@box:/opt$
tc@box:/opt$ sudo cp -a /opt/libgtkg/usr/lib/x86_64-linux-gnu/libg* /usr/lib/
tc@box:/opt$ cd anydesk-6.0.1/
tc@box:/opt/anydesk-6.0.1$
tc@box:/opt/anydesk-6.0.1$ ./anydesk

(process:10066): GLib-GObject-WARNING **: 18:54:01.839: invalid (NULL) pointer instance

(process:10066): GLib-GObject-CRITICAL **: 18:54:01.839: g_signal_connect_data: assertion 'G_TYPE_CHECKNSTANCE (instance)' failed

(process:10066): GLib-GObject-WARNING **: 18:54:01.839: invalid (NULL) pointer instance

(process:10066): GLib-GObject-CRITICAL **: 18:54:01.839: g_signal_connect_data: assertion 'G_TYPE_CHECKNSTANCE (instance)' failed

(process:10070): GLib-GObject-WARNING **: 18:54:01.858: invalid (NULL) pointer instance

(process:10070): GLib-GObject-CRITICAL **: 18:54:01.858: g_signal_connect_data: assertion 'G_TYPE_CHECKNSTANCE (instance)' failed

(process:10070): GLib-GObject-WARNING **: 18:54:01.858: invalid (NULL) pointer instance

(process:10070): GLib-GObject-CRITICAL **: 18:54:01.858: g_signal_connect_data: assertion 'G_TYPE_CHECKNSTANCE (instance)' failed
sh: lsb_release: not found
free(): invalid next size (fast)
tc@box:/opt/anydesk-6.0.1$
tc@box:/opt/anydesk-6.0.1$
tc@box:/opt/anydesk-6.0.1$
tc@box:/opt/anydesk-6.0.1$
tc@box:/opt$ cd anydesk-5.0.0/
tc@box:/opt/anydesk-5.0.0$
tc@box:/opt/anydesk-5.0.0$
tc@box:/opt/anydesk-5.0.0$ ./anydesk

(process:9665): GLib-GObject-WARNING **: 18:53:24.824: invalid (NULL) pointer instance

(process:9665): GLib-GObject-CRITICAL **: 18:53:24.824: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ed

(process:9665): GLib-GObject-WARNING **: 18:53:24.824: invalid (NULL) pointer instance

(process:9665): GLib-GObject-CRITICAL **: 18:53:24.824: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ed

(process:9667): GLib-GObject-WARNING **: 18:53:24.834: invalid (NULL) pointer instance

(process:9667): GLib-GObject-CRITICAL **: 18:53:24.834: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ed

(process:9667): GLib-GObject-WARNING **: 18:53:24.834: invalid (NULL) pointer instance

(process:9667): GLib-GObject-CRITICAL **: 18:53:24.834: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ed

(process:9671): GLib-GObject-WARNING **: 18:53:24.846: invalid (NULL) pointer instance

(process:9671): GLib-GObject-CRITICAL **: 18:53:24.847: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ed

(process:9671): GLib-GObject-WARNING **: 18:53:24.847: invalid (NULL) pointer instance

(process:9671): GLib-GObject-CRITICAL **: 18:53:24.847: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ed
tc@box:/opt/anydesk-5.0.0$
(process:9677): GLib-GObject-WARNING **: 18:53:24.861: invalid (NULL) pointer instance

(process:9677): GLib-GObject-CRITICAL **: 18:53:24.861: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ed

(process:9677): GLib-GObject-WARNING **: 18:53:24.861: invalid (NULL) pointer instance

(process:9677): GLib-GObject-CRITICAL **: 18:53:24.861: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ed

(process:9679): GLib-GObject-WARNING **: 18:53:24.870: invalid (NULL) pointer instance

(process:9679): GLib-GObject-CRITICAL **: 18:53:24.870: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ed

(process:9679): GLib-GObject-WARNING **: 18:53:24.870: invalid (NULL) pointer instance

(process:9679): GLib-GObject-CRITICAL **: 18:53:24.870: g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ed
sh: lsb_release: not found


--- End code ---





Rich:
Hi Rabie
It's a long shot, but try this anyway:

--- Code: ---sudo cp -a /opt/libgtkg/usr/lib/x86_64-linux-gnu/libg* /usr/local/lib/
sudo ldconfig
--- End code ---

Then try the 2 versions of  Anydesk  again.

I did notice a difference in the error messages between the 2 versions.
anydesk-6.0.1:

--- Code: ---g_signal_connect_data: assertion 'G_TYPE_CHECKNSTANCE (instance)' failed
--- End code ---
anydesk-5.0.0:

--- Code: ---g_signal_connect_data: assertion 'G_TYPE_CHECK_STANCE (instance)' failed
--- End code ---

Rabie:
Hi Rich,
it didn't work

--- Code: ---tc@box:/opt/anydesk-5.0.0$ ./anydesk

(process:14259): GLib-GObject-WARNING **: 22:36:39.888: invalid (NULL) pointer instance

(process:14259): GLib-GObject-CRITICAL **: 22:36:39.888: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:14259): GLib-GObject-WARNING **: 22:36:39.888: invalid (NULL) pointer instance

(process:14259): GLib-GObject-CRITICAL **: 22:36:39.888: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:14261): GLib-GObject-WARNING **: 22:36:39.897: invalid (NULL) pointer instance

(process:14261): GLib-GObject-CRITICAL **: 22:36:39.897: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:14261): GLib-GObject-WARNING **: 22:36:39.897: invalid (NULL) pointer instance

(process:14261): GLib-GObject-CRITICAL **: 22:36:39.897: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:14265): GLib-GObject-WARNING **: 22:36:39.913: invalid (NULL) pointer instance

(process:14265): GLib-GObject-CRITICAL **: 22:36:39.913: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:14265): GLib-GObject-WARNING **: 22:36:39.913: invalid (NULL) pointer instance

(process:14265): GLib-GObject-CRITICAL **: 22:36:39.914: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ed
tc@box:/opt/anydesk-5.0.0$
(process:14270): GLib-GObject-WARNING **: 22:36:39.923: invalid (NULL) pointer instance

(process:14270): GLib-GObject-CRITICAL **: 22:36:39.923: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:14270): GLib-GObject-WARNING **: 22:36:39.923: invalid (NULL) pointer instance

(process:14270): GLib-GObject-CRITICAL **: 22:36:39.923: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:14272): GLib-GObject-WARNING **: 22:36:39.932: invalid (NULL) pointer instance

(process:14272): GLib-GObject-CRITICAL **: 22:36:39.932: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:14272): GLib-GObject-WARNING **: 22:36:39.932: invalid (NULL) pointer instance

(process:14272): GLib-GObject-CRITICAL **: 22:36:39.932: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ed
sh: lsb_release: not found

--- End code ---


--- Code: ---tc@box:/opt/anydesk-6.0.1$ ./anydesk

(process:15878): GLib-GObject-WARNING **: 22:38:20.415: invalid (NULL) pointer instance

(process:15878): GLib-GObject-CRITICAL **: 22:38:20.415: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:15878): GLib-GObject-WARNING **: 22:38:20.415: invalid (NULL) pointer instance

(process:15878): GLib-GObject-CRITICAL **: 22:38:20.415: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:15882): GLib-GObject-WARNING **: 22:38:20.433: invalid (NULL) pointer instance

(process:15882): GLib-GObject-CRITICAL **: 22:38:20.433: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:15882): GLib-GObject-WARNING **: 22:38:20.433: invalid (NULL) pointer instance

(process:15882): GLib-GObject-CRITICAL **: 22:38:20.433: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ed
tc@box:/opt/anydesk-6.0.1$
(process:15886): GLib-GObject-WARNING **: 22:38:20.526: invalid (NULL) pointer instance

(process:15886): GLib-GObject-CRITICAL **: 22:38:20.526: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ed

(process:15886): GLib-GObject-WARNING **: 22:38:20.526: invalid (NULL) pointer instance

(process:15886): GLib-GObject-CRITICAL **: 22:38:20.526: g_signal_connect_data: assertion 'G_TYPE_CHECK_INSTANCE (instance)' failed
sh: lsb_release: not found
double free or corruption (fasttop)

--- End code ---

this time i got the error "double free or corruption (fasttop)" without running it as root


although i noticed two things:
- when running anydesk 6.0.1, there are less warnings but same error "sh: lsb_release: not found"
- everytime i run anydesk it makes this diractory in /home/tc/.anydesk (See Attachments)

Edit:
i think those two lines from the log might be our start:

--- Code: --- error 2021-12-20 22:55:45.001         ad  32682  32682          unix_app.dbus.logind_manager - Error instanciating Logind Manager: Could not connect: Datei oder Verzeichnis nicht gefunden
  error 2021-12-20 22:55:45.001         ad  32682  32682              unix_app.dbus.consolekit - Error instanciating ConsoleKit Manager: Could not connect: Datei oder Verzeichnis nicht gefunden

--- End code ---

[attachment deleted by admin]

Rich:
Hi Rabie
Install  dbus.tcz  and start it like this:

--- Code: ---sudo /usr/local/etc/init.d/dbus start
--- End code ---

See if that makes those  dbus  errors go away.

Juanito:
Those dbus messages indicate that it's looking for systemd - not present in tinycore.

Navigation

[0] Message Index

[#] Next page

[*] Previous page

Go to full version